Abstract

A solar heat collection apparatus heats a heating medium flowing through a heat collecting tube by collecting sunlight in the heat collecting tube using a curved surface mirror. The heat collecting tube includes an inner tube through which the heating medium flows, an outer tube provided on an outer side of the inner tube, and a bellows, a flange, and a cylinder member connecting the inner tube to the outer tube. An insulating space is formed between the inner tube and the outer tube, and an exhaust hole that communicates with the insulating space is formed in the flange. The exhaust hole is sealed by a sealing member welded to the flange. As a result, damage to the outer tube can be prevented, and heat collecting tubes can be more easily connected to each other in the lengthwise direction.

Claims

exact text as granted — not AI-modified
1 - 3 . (canceled) 
     
     
         4 . A solar heat collection apparatus that heats a heating medium flowing through a heat collecting tube by collecting sunlight in the heat collecting tube using light collecting means,
 characterized in that the heat collecting tube comprises:
 an inner tube through which the heating medium flows; 
 an outer tube provided on an outer side of the inner tube; and 
 a connecting member connecting the inner tube to the outer tube, 
   an insulating space is formed between the inner tube and the outer tube,   an exhaust hole that communicates with the insulating space is formed in the connecting member, and   the exhaust hole is sealed by a sealing member welded to the connecting member.   
     
     
         5 . The solar heat collection apparatus according to  claim 4 , characterized in that the connecting member includes a flange connected to the inner tube and a stress relaxing member provided between the flange and the outer tube, with
 the exhaust hole being formed in the flange.   
     
     
         6 . The solar heat collection apparatus according to  claim 4 , characterized in that the sealing member is welded to the connecting member by friction welding.
